Regulatory Framework for Medical Device Documentation

The regulatory framework for medical device documentation is primarily governed by national and international standards to ensure safety, efficacy, and traceability. These regulations dictate the types of records manufacturers must maintain throughout the device lifecycle. Compliance with recognized standards such as the Medical Device Regulation (MDR) in the European Union and the Food and Drug Administration (FDA) requirements in the United States is fundamental.

Regulatory bodies impose specific documentation obligations, including design history files, risk assessments, manufacturing records, and post-market surveillance data. These requirements aim to facilitate transparency and accountability in device development, approval, and ongoing monitoring. They also ensure that records are detailed enough to demonstrate compliance during inspections or audits.

Adherence to the regulatory framework for medical device documentation is vital for market approval and legal compliance. Properly maintained records support the device’s safety profile, enable efficient recalls if necessary, and serve as evidence during regulatory inspections. Failure to comply can result in penalties, product recalls, or market access restrictions.

Documentation as Evidence in Regulatory Inspections

During regulatory inspections, thorough and well-organized medical device documentation serve as critical evidence of compliance with applicable laws and standards. Inspectors review records to verify adherence to registration, manufacturing, and post-market obligations.

Documentation that accurately reflects the device’s lifecycle—including design, testing, manufacturing, and corrective actions—is vital. Proper record keeping ensures that any discrepancies or deviations can be traced and addressed effectively.

Key components of medical device documentation include:

  1. Device design history files (DHF)
  2. Quality management system (QMS) records
  3. Complaint and incident reports
  4. Corrective and preventive action (CAPA) documentation

Maintaining these records in an audit-ready state demonstrates the manufacturer’s commitment to compliance and risk management. Failing to produce complete, accurate documentation may lead to regulatory actions or delays in approval processes.

Addressing Record Inconsistencies or Gaps

Addressing record inconsistencies or gaps in medical device documentation is vital for maintaining compliance and ensuring patient safety under Medical Devices Law. Identifying discrepancies involves regular review, audits, and cross-checking records against regulatory standards and device history.

Once discrepancies are detected, prompt correction is essential to prevent potential regulatory issues and to uphold data integrity. Corrections should be documented meticulously, including details of the discrepancy, the corrective action taken, and responsible personnel. This process preserves the transparency and reliability of the records.

Implementing corrective and preventive actions (CAPA) is also recommended for analyzing the root causes of record gaps. Developing systematic procedures helps prevent recurrence and ensures ongoing record accuracy. Training staff in documentation best practices further reduces compliance risks associated with incomplete or inconsistent records.

Overall, proactively addressing record inconsistencies supports regulatory compliance and safeguards market access for medical devices, aligning with the legal requirements outlined in Medical Devices Law.
